    I had not been to this place for many years. It used to be a dive bar for unm students. It was redone apparently 7 or 8 years ago and is a cool place to go too. When you go in the entrance the bar is to the left and is now kinda of a speakeasy. It's dark, nicely done, music playing and fancy cocktails being made. They don't have a huge menu but you can get some appetizers, sandwiches, etc. We had some non traditional nachos which were very good. The service was also very good. When we left the bar, I checked out the restaurant that was to the right when you walked into the front door of the Copper Lounge. It's has a very nice ambiance and it's not dark like the bar was next door. Don't have any other info on it but looked very nice. I would recommend checking these places out if you are looking for something very different from the usual places.

    I was in town for work and found myself out of options for late-night food near my hotel when I got done. However, during a quick Yelp search, I came across the Copper Lounge and found myself a new favorite restaurant! The moment I walked in I got an old timey speakeasy vibe. The entrance is unassuming with a huge cool door off to the back of a non we'll lit room that says "shhh." Such fun intrigue! Once inside I was transported to a Gatsby-eque error with checkered black-and-white tile and bright metal star ceiling lights. Stunning! When I walked in, it must have been late enough that they let me sit wherever I wanted. I noticed they have reservations on Resy, so that it always an option, too. The bartender and server were super nice and welcoming. My server helped me through the dinning experience and she gave me all fabulous suggestions' During my dinner, I had two drinks: the Kentucky Ninja and the Indian Army. From whiskey to gin...they were both so different and both so delicious. Crafted with delightful and creative flavors, I couldn't pick a favorite. When I go back, I'll have to get both! For food, I started with 3 Bistec tacos. Oh my goodness they were perfect: crispy, bursting with flavor, and great portions. However, the food, drink, and atmosphere were so great, I decided to get more. I went ahead and ordered the pork lumpia. I'm so glad that I did. So crunchy, savory, and filling! I ended the night full, but not unpleasantly. I had a fabulous dinning experience at the Copper Lounge and I will definitely prioritize it the next time I am Albuquerque!
